Voici la recette proposé

BeerSmith 2 Recipe Printout - http://www.beersmith.com
Recipe: BHA#3
Brewer: BHA Team
Asst Brewer:
Style: Belgian Tripel
TYPE: All Grain
Taste: (30,0)

Recipe Specifications
--------------------------
Boil Size: 627,92 l
Post Boil Volume: 572,92 l
Batch Size (fermenter): 500,00 l
Bottling Volume: 450,00 l
Estimated OG: 1,066 SG
Estimated Color: 8,0 EBC
Estimated IBU: 32,9 IBUs
Brewhouse Efficiency: 60,00 %
Est Mash Efficiency: 66,0 %
Boil Time: 60 Minutes

Ingredients:
------------
Amt Name Type # %/IBU
150,00 kg Pilsner (Weyermann) (3,3 EBC) Grain 1 88,2 %
15,00 kg Wheat Malt, Pale (Weyermann) (3,9 EBC) Grain 2 8,8 %
5,00 kg Corn Sugar (Dextrose) (0,0 EBC) Sugar 3 2,9 %
700,00 g Columbus (Tomahawk) [11,00 %] - Boil 60, Hop 4 32,9 IBUs
100,00 g Irish Moss (Boil 15,0 mins) Fining 5 -
67,0 pkg Orval 5000ml (Brasserie d'Orval #) [35,4 Yeast 6 -
1500,00 g Mosaic (HBC 369) [12,25 %] - Dry Hop 0,0 Hop 7 0,0 IBUs


Mash Schedule: Chapitre Monopalier Light Body
Total Grain Weight: 170,00 kg
----------------------------
Name Description Step Temperat Step Time
Saccharification Add 429,00 l of water and heat to 65,0 65,0 C 70 min
Mash Out Heat to 77,0 C over 10 min 77,0 C 10 min

Sparge: Fly sparge with 364,16 l water at 77,0 C
